Dieser Artikel wurde maschinell übersetzt. Wenn Sie die englische Version des Artikels anzeigen möchten, aktivieren Sie das Kontrollkästchen Englisch. Sie können den englischen Text auch in einem Popupfenster anzeigen, indem Sie den Mauszeiger über den Text bewegen.
Übersetzung
Englisch

Version.CompareTo-Methode: (Object)

 

Veröffentlicht: Oktober 2016

Vergleicht den aktuellen Version Objekt mit einem angegebenen Objekt und gibt eine Angabe über das Verhältnis der entsprechenden Werte zurück.

Namespace:   System
Assembly:  mscorlib (in mscorlib.dll)

public int CompareTo(
	object version
)

Parameter

version
Type: System.Object

Ein Vergleichsobjekt oder null.

Rückgabewert

Type: System.Int32

Eine Ganzzahl mit Vorzeichen, die die relativen Werte der beiden Objekte angibt, wie in der folgenden Tabelle veranschaulicht.

Rückgabewert

Bedeutung

Kleiner als 0 (Null)

Die aktuelle Version Objekt ist eine Version vor version.

0 (Null)

Die aktuelle Version Objekt ist die gleiche Version wie version.

Größer als 0 (Null)

Die aktuelle Version Objekt ist eine Version nach version.

- oder -

version ist null.

Exception Condition
ArgumentException

version ist nicht vom Typ Version.

Die Komponenten der Version werden in absteigender Reihenfolge ihrer Wichtigkeit: Haupt- und Nebenversion, Build und Revision. Eine unbekannte Komponente wird davon ausgegangen, dass älter als alle bekannten Komponenten.

Zum Beispiel:

  • Version 1.1 ist älter als Version 1.1.0

  • Version 1.1 ist älter als Version 1.1.1

  • Version 1.1 ist älter als Version 1.1.2.3.

  • 1.1.2-Version ist älter als Version 1.1.2.4.

  • Version 1.2.5 ist neuer als die Version "1.2.3.4"

.NET Framework
Verfügbar seit 1.1
Silverlight
Verfügbar seit 2.0
Windows Phone Silverlight
Verfügbar seit 7.0
Zurück zum Anfang
Anzeigen: